Hugo Gernsback publications…

Science and Invention 🦕 (May, 1925)

This issue’s cover is based on the 1925 silent film 🎞️ “The Lost World” and includes an article about the 3-D techniques used in the film. The blue brontosaurus 🦕 against the metallic gold background is quite a timeless image.
